Safety Instructions

These safety instructions are intended to prevent a hazardous situation and/or
equipment damage. These instructions indicate the level of potential hazard by labels of
"Caution", "Warning" or "Danger". To ensure safety, be sure to observe ISO 4414

Note 1)

,

JIS B 8370

Note 2)

and other safety practices.

1.

The compatibility of pneumatic equipment is the responsibility of the person

who designs the pneumatic system or decides its specifications.

Since the products specified here are used in various operating conditions, their compatibility for the

specific pneumatic system must be based on specifications or after analysis and/or tests to meet your

specific requirements. The expected performance and safety assurance will be the responsibility of the

person who has determined the compatibility of the system. This person should continuously review

the suitability of all items specified, referring to the latest catalog information with a view to giving due

consideration to any possibility of equipment failure when configuring a system.

2.

Only trained personnel should operate pneumatically operated machinery

and equipment.

Compressed air can be dangerous if an operator is unfamiliar with it. Assembly, handling or repair of

pneumatic systems should be performed by trained and experienced operators.

3.

Do not service machinery/equipment or attempt to remove components until

safety is confirmed.

1. Inspection and maintenance of machinery/equipment should only be performed once measures to

prevent falling or runaway of the driver objects have been confirmed.

2. When equipment is to be removed, confirm the safety process as mentioned above. Cut the supply

pressure for this equipment and exhaust all residual compressed air in the system.

3. Before machinery/equipment is restarted, take measures to prevent shooting-out of cylinder piston

rod, etc.

4.

Contact SMC if the product is to be used in any of the following conditions:

1. Conditions and environments beyond the given specifications, or if product is used outdoors.

2. Installation on equipment in conjunction with atomic energy, railway, air navigation, vehicles,

medical equipment, food and beverages, recreation equipment, emergency stop circuits, clutch and

brake circuits in press applications, or safety equipment.

3. An application which has the possibility of having negative effects on people, property, or animals,

requiring special safety analysis.

Note 1) ISO 4414: Pneumatic fluid power--General rules relating to systems.

Note 2) JIS B 8370: General Rules for Pneumatic Equipment

Warning

Caution :

Operator error could result in injury or equipment damage.

Warning :

Operator error could result in serious injury or loss of life.

Danger :

In extreme conditions, there is a possible result of serious injury or loss of life.
